TeddyBeans · 25/02/2023 08:29

@ChristmasJumpers looks like it could be a bit of your show. They're different things. My mucus plug was very obvious - blobs of various sizes and colours but all the same consistency, very jelly like. The show is more discharge with blood in as it's from your cervix starting to dilate and the blood vessels inside it breaking and releasing a bit of blood. You might start seeing your plug if you've had your show! (Both can happen multiple times, try not to worry)
